    Description

    Core Count: 24

    The HPE Xeon Platinum 8160 Processor boasts an impressive core count of 24, making it a powerful solution for demanding workloads and applications. With a high number of cores, this processor is designed to handle heavy multitasking and parallel computing tasks with ease.

    Improved Performance

    One of the major benefits of having 24 cores is the improved performance it offers. Each core can independently execute instructions, allowing for faster processing and reduced latency. This means that tasks can be completed more quickly, leading to increased productivity and efficiency.

    Whether you're running complex simulations, rendering high-resolution graphics, or managing large databases, the HPE Xeon Platinum 8160 Processor's 24 cores ensure that your system can handle the workload without slowing down.

    L3 Cache: 33MB

    The HPE Xeon Platinum 8160 Processor is equipped with a generous 33MB L3 cache, providing significant benefits in terms of performance, efficiency, and responsiveness. The L3 cache serves as a high-speed memory storage that holds frequently accessed data closer to the processor, reducing the time required to fetch information from the main memory.

    Faster Data Access

    With a larger L3 cache, the processor can store more data in its immediate vicinity, resulting in faster access times. This is particularly advantageous for workloads that rely heavily on data-intensive operations, such as database management, data analytics, and content creation.

    By reducing the latency associated with fetching data from the main memory, the HPE Xeon Platinum 8160 Processor's 33MB L3 cache ensures that your applications can retrieve information quickly and efficiently. This translates into improved overall system performance and reduced waiting times.
